How to Quickly Locate an Open Walgreens Pharmacy

When you're in a pinch and need to find a Walgreens pharmacy that's open right now, time is of the essence. Luckily, there are several quick and reliable methods to pinpoint the nearest location. One of the most straightforward approaches is to use the Walgreens website or mobile app. Both platforms have built-in store locators that allow you to search for pharmacies based on your current location or a specific address. Simply enter your details, and the tool will display a list of nearby Walgreens stores, along with their current operating hours. This is particularly useful because the information is typically updated in real-time, so you can trust that the hours listed are accurate. Another excellent option is to use online search engines like Google or DuckDuckGo. A simple search query such as "Walgreens near me open now" will usually provide a list of nearby locations, complete with their hours, addresses, and contact information. Google Maps is especially handy, as it not only shows you the locations but also provides directions and estimated travel times. For those who prefer a more direct approach, calling the Walgreens customer service line can be beneficial. A customer service representative can quickly locate the nearest open pharmacy and provide any additional information you might need, such as whether they have a specific medication in stock. Lastly, don't forget about social media! Platforms like Facebook and Twitter can sometimes provide up-to-date information on store hours, especially during holidays or unusual circumstances. Understanding Walgreens Pharmacy Hours

Understanding the typical operating hours of Walgreens pharmacies is crucial for planning your visits and ensuring you can access their services when you need them. While many Walgreens locations aim to provide extended hours for convenience, it's essential to recognize that these hours can vary significantly based on several factors. One of the primary factors influencing operating hours is the location of the pharmacy. Pharmacies in densely populated urban areas often have longer hours, sometimes even 24-hour service, to cater to the higher demand. On the other hand, those in suburban or rural areas might have more limited hours. Another key factor is the day of the week. Many Walgreens pharmacies operate on a slightly reduced schedule on weekends compared to weekdays. This is important to keep in mind if you're planning a visit on a Saturday or Sunday. Holidays can also significantly affect pharmacy hours. During major holidays like Christmas, Thanksgiving, and Easter, many Walgreens locations may be closed or operate on reduced hours. It's always a good idea to check the specific hours for the location you plan to visit during these times. To find the most accurate and up-to-date information on a particular Walgreens pharmacy's hours, the best approach is to use the Walgreens website or mobile app. These resources usually provide detailed hours for each location, including any special holiday hours. Alternatively, you can call the pharmacy directly to confirm their hours. Utilizing the Walgreens Website and Mobile App

The Walgreens website and mobile app are invaluable tools for anyone seeking convenient access to pharmacy services and health-related information. These platforms are designed to streamline your experience, making it easier than ever to manage your prescriptions, find store locations, and access a wealth of health resources. One of the key features of the Walgreens website and app is the prescription management system. You can easily refill prescriptions online, track their status, and even set up automatic refills to ensure you never run out of your essential medications. The app also allows you to transfer prescriptions from other pharmacies to Walgreens, simplifying the process of consolidating your medications in one place. Another significant benefit is the store locator feature. As we've discussed, this tool enables you to quickly find the nearest Walgreens pharmacy, view its operating hours, and get directions. The app often provides additional details, such as whether the pharmacy has a drive-thru or offers specific services like immunizations. Beyond prescription management and store location, the Walgreens website and app offer a variety of health resources. You can access articles and information on various health topics, learn about different medications, and even schedule appointments for vaccinations or health screenings. The app also includes a digital coupon section, where you can find discounts on various products. For added convenience, the Walgreens app allows you to securely store your payment information and manage your account details. You can also use the app to communicate with your pharmacy team, asking questions about your medications or seeking advice on health-related issues. Alternative Pharmacies Open Late or 24 Hours

While Walgreens is a popular choice for many, it's always wise to be aware of alternative pharmacies that offer extended hours or even 24-hour service. Knowing these options can be a lifesaver when you need medication or healthcare products outside of regular business hours. One of the most common alternatives is CVS Pharmacy. Like Walgreens, CVS has a widespread presence and many locations offer extended hours, with some even operating 24/7. You can use the CVS website or mobile app to quickly find nearby locations and check their hours. Another option to consider is Rite Aid. While Rite Aid's presence might not be as extensive as Walgreens or CVS, many of their pharmacies still offer convenient hours and a range of services. Independent pharmacies can also be a valuable resource. Some independent pharmacies are open later than chain pharmacies and may offer more personalized service. To find independent pharmacies in your area, you can use online search engines or consult local directories. In addition to traditional pharmacies, some grocery stores and big-box retailers, such as Walmart and Kroger, have pharmacies that offer extended hours. These can be particularly convenient if you need to pick up groceries or other essentials at the same time. When considering alternative pharmacies, it's essential to check their hours, services, and insurance coverage. Not all pharmacies accept the same insurance plans, so it's crucial to ensure that your prescription will be covered. It's also a good idea to call ahead to confirm that the pharmacy has your medication in stock, especially if it's a less common prescription. Tips for Ensuring You Get Your Medication on Time

Ensuring you get your medication on time is crucial for maintaining your health and managing any chronic conditions. There are several proactive steps you can take to avoid running out of your prescriptions and ensure timely access to your medications. One of the most effective strategies is to set up automatic refills with your pharmacy. Many pharmacies, including Walgreens, offer automatic refill programs that automatically refill your prescriptions before they run out. You can typically enroll in these programs through the pharmacy's website or mobile app, or by speaking with a pharmacy staff member. Another helpful tip is to keep track of your medication supply and refill your prescriptions well in advance. Don't wait until the last minute to request a refill, as it can take some time for the pharmacy to process your request and for the medication to be ready for pickup. A good rule of thumb is to refill your prescriptions at least a week before you run out. If you're traveling or anticipate being away from home for an extended period, be sure to request an early refill of your medications. Most pharmacies will allow you to refill your prescriptions early if you provide a valid reason, such as travel. It's also essential to communicate openly with your healthcare provider and pharmacy team. If you have any concerns about your medications or are experiencing any side effects, don't hesitate to reach out to them. They can provide valuable guidance and support. In some cases, you may need to switch pharmacies or transfer your prescriptions. If you decide to do so, be sure to inform both your old and new pharmacies to ensure a smooth transition.
